kudos On Tuesday, 13 January 2015 00:45:25 UTC, Lvc@ wrote: > > London, January 13, 2015 > > A few hours ago, Orient Technologies released *OrientDB 2.0-rc2* as the > second Release Candidate before the Final 2.0. This version contains no > enhancements, but rather 86 issues resolved from 2.0-rc1, which was > released 3 weeks ago. > > Please help us with testing OrientDB 2.0-rc2 so that we can release a > stable OrientDB 2.0 in about 1 week. > > Take a look at the full list of resolved issues > <https://github.com/orientechnologies/orientdb/issues?q=milestone%3A2.0-rc2+is%3Aclosed> > . > Can I use OrientDB v2.0-rc2 in production? > > No. This is not the final 2.0 version. This release is the second Release > Candidate (RC stands for Release Candidate) of 2.0 on the path to the final > version in the next days. We suggest using OrientDB v2.0-rc2 in development > and test only. If you plan to go in production in less than a couple of > weeks, we suggest staying with OrientDB 1.7.x. Otherwise, go ahead and use > OrientDB 2.0-rc2. > Is 2.0-rc2 compatible with previous versions of OrientDB? > > You can open any database created with past versions of OrientDB. In order > to use the new binary serialization, you are required to export and > re-import the database.
